The SA Cup was created to replace the Mzanzi Challenge which was played for only one season in 2023 and was won by the Falcons. [1] [2] The inaugural SA Cup competition was contested between 21 March 2024 - 25 May 2024 and the primary function of the SA Cup is to serve as qualification to the Currie Cup Premier Division and Currie Cup First Division respectively. The domestic teams with a place in the United Rugby Championship, namely the Blue Bulls, Western Province, Sharks and Golden Lions are excluded from the SA Cup. [3]
The top four teams in the 2024 SA Cup will join the four United Rugby Championship teams in the 2025 Currie Cup Premier Division and the remaining six teams will battle it out for the 2025 Currie Cup First Division title. [4]
The Griquas beat the Pumas 46-24 in the final to take the first SA Cup title. [5]
George Whitehead top scored in the tournament with 150 points and Darnell Osaugwu scored 11 tries. [6]
2024 SA Cup | |||||||||||
Team | P | W | D | L | PF | PA | PD | TF | TA | Pts |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Griquas | 9 | 9 | 0 | 0 | 577 | 173 | 404 | 85 | 20 | 45 | |
Pumas | 9 | 8 | 0 | 1 | 488 | 80 | 408 | 70 | 11 | 41 | |
Griffons | 9 | 7 | 0 | 2 | 329 | 273 | 56 | 48 | 40 | 35 | |
Free State Cheetahs | 9 | 6 | 0 | 3 | 394 | 208 | 186 | 61 | 30 | 32 | |
Boland Cavaliers | 9 | 5 | 0 | 4 | 345 | 260 | 85 | 51 | 37 | 27 | |
Falcons | 9 | 3 | 0 | 6 | 276 | 400 | -124 | 39 | 58 | 18 | |
Leopards | 9 | 3 | 0 | 6 | 215 | 458 | -243 | 33 | 71 | 16 | |
SWD Eagles | 9 | 2 | 0 | 7 | 248 | 391 | -143 | 36 | 56 | 14 | |
Eastern Province | 9 | 2 | 0 | 7 | 203 | 374 | -171 | 28 | 56 | 14 | |
Border Bulldogs | 9 | 0 | 0 | 9 | 105 | 563 | -458 | 13 | 85 | 0 |
